“Navigating the San Diego housing market is a daunting task even for those versed in the process, especially financing.

Ilumina Mortgage LLC ”” a joint venture between the San Diego-based Hispanic National Mortgage Association and Wells Fargo Home Mortgage ”” has begun hiring bilingual loan consultants, with the goal of keeping immigrant borrowers from getting swindled and educating them on the process of home buying in the United States.”
